Lenovo Legion Y90 arrived in early 2022 with a high-end chipset and gaming functionality, and now the company is working on a more traditional flagship smartphone, called the Lenovo Y70. The phone will arrive on August 13 with a 50MP main camera and many other interesting specs.

The Lenovo Y70, codenamed Halo, already appeared on TENAA last month. It looks like the same phone, when we compare the rendering and photos of the Chinese regulation: a 6.67-inch AMOLED with Full HD + resolution.

The trio of cameras will also carry a 13MP ultrawide module, but the good thing is that the main shooter comes with OIS. It will also be able to shoot video in 8K, a feature only available on phones with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 series chipsets – the Y70 will likely arrive with 8+ Gen 1.

In other specs, we expect up to 16GB of RAM and 512GB of storage, a 4,880mAh battery, and a weight of 205 grams.
